What is Fuel System Contamination Control Protocol?
The Fuel System Contamination Control Protocol is a comprehensive framework designed to address the critical issue of fuel contamination in various industries, including aviation, marine, and automotive sectors. Contaminated fuel can lead to severe operational failures, safety hazards, and costly repairs. This protocol provides a structured approach to identifying, assessing, and mitigating contamination risks. By implementing this protocol, organizations can ensure the integrity of their fuel systems, enhance operational safety, and comply with industry regulations. For instance, in the aviation industry, where fuel purity is paramount, this protocol helps prevent engine malfunctions caused by water, microbial growth, or particulate matter in the fuel.

Why use this Fuel System Contamination Control Protocol?
Fuel contamination poses unique challenges, such as microbial growth in storage tanks, water ingress during transportation, and particulate accumulation in fuel lines. These issues can lead to engine failures, reduced efficiency, and safety risks. The Fuel System Contamination Control Protocol addresses these pain points by providing a step-by-step guide to contamination assessment, protocol design, and implementation. For instance, it includes specific measures for detecting microbial contamination in aviation fuel tanks and guidelines for cleaning and maintaining marine fuel systems. By using this protocol, organizations can minimize downtime, reduce maintenance costs, and ensure compliance with stringent industry standards.
